A light has gone out in my life

A light has gone out in my life.

A light that sometimes I wasn’t even aware was shining has gone out . Suddenly and brutally extinguished, never to shine again.

I didn’t even know it was there until really dark moments when it grew from a flicker to a beacon in the gloom.
And now I live with the dark and accept it will always be. Nothing can revive the light.

Sometimes a chink of sun or a torch will penetrate but always temporary and never stable. Just enough to look around and see others still living in the light. 

And then return to the dark – because that’s where I belong now. 

The light in my life has gone out.
